Mastering The Art Of During Production Inspection (dupro) For Unstoppable Manufacturing
You've secured the perfect factory, verified the raw materials with a solid Pre-Production Inspection (PPI), and mass production has finally begun. Everything is running smoothly, right?
Not necessarily.
The production phase is the longest and arguably the most volatile stage of the manufacturing cycle. This is where subtle problems—like machine drift, inconsistent worker training, material substitutions, or fatigue—can creep in and turn a perfect start into a disastrous finish.
Relying solely on a final check (Pre-Shipment Inspection, or PSI) is a gamble. By the time a PSI fails, the entire order is finished, defects are locked in, and your only options are costly rework or devastating delays.
This is why the During Production Inspection (DUPRO), performed by experts like The Inspection Company (TIC), is an absolute best practice for sophisticated sourcing operations. The DUPRO is the proactive quality check that ensures your standards are maintained, not just at the start, but throughout the manufacturing process.
What is a During Production Inspection (DUPRO)?
A DUPRO, sometimes ...
... called an In-Line Inspection, typically occurs when 10% to 20% of your order is completed, or when a high-risk process is underway.
It is a comprehensive physical inspection that involves:
✅ Checking the partially completed goods to catch recurring defects early.
✅ Reviewing the production line processes to ensure the factory is following approved methods.
✅ Verifying material and component usage against the approved Golden Sample and PPI report.
✅ Confirming packaging and labeling accuracy on the finished 10-20% of the goods.
The DUPRO is your mid-course correction, ensuring the quality standards established during the PPI are actively and consistently maintained.
10 Best Practices for Executing a High-Impact DUPRO
To ensure your DUPRO delivers maximum value, it must be performed strategically and comprehensively. Here are the 10 best practices deployed by The Inspection Company that elevate the DUPRO from a simple check to a powerful management tool:
1. Timing the Inspection for Maximum Impact
Best Practice: The DUPRO should ideally be scheduled when 10% to 20% of the total order quantity has been completed and packaged.
Why It Works: This window is critical. It allows enough time for any initial production mistakes or ambiguities to surface and provides the factory with enough time—and enough un-produced quantity remaining—to implement corrective actions without stopping the line or causing major delays. Scheduling too early yields little data; scheduling too late leaves too little time for rework.
2. Focusing on High-Risk and Critical-to-Quality (CTQ) Points
Best Practice: The inspector's focus must shift from a general check to a laser focus on critical quality points and any known high-risk processes unique to the product.
Why It Works: Based on the PPI findings, or the product's history, certain elements are known to be riskier (e.g., complex electronics assembly, heat treatment steps, printing registration, or intricate stitching). The TIC inspector prioritizes these CTQ areas, spending more time verifying that high-risk processes are consistently under control, ensuring potential failures are preempted.
3. Verification Against the Approved Golden Sample and PPI Report
Best Practice: The DUPRO must be a direct comparison against the approved Golden Sample (established during the PPI) and the specific checkpoints agreed upon in the initial inspection report.
Why It Works: This prevents the factory from changing specs mid-run. The DUPRO verifies that the production line is sticking to the approved materials, colors, dimensions, and functional requirements. If the PPI report highlighted a specific packaging issue, the DUPRO verifies the corrective action has been implemented successfully.
4. Comprehensive On-Site Functional and Performance Testing
Best Practice: The DUPRO must include rigorous on-site functional and performance testing to ensure products perform as expected.
Why It Works: While the final PSI tests the packaged product, the DUPRO tests the product in action. This includes stress tests, load-bearing checks, power-up tests for electronics, zipper cycle tests, or light fastness checks. Catching a functional failure at the 30% mark prevents 70% of the production from being unusable.
5. Applying the AQL Standard to Statistical Sampling
Best Practice: Defects are assessed using the internationally recognized Acceptable Quality Limit (AQL) standards (e.g., ANSI/ASQ Z1.4).
Why It Works: A DUPRO is not an exhaustive check of every single unit. Using AQL ensures a statistically valid and efficient inspection. The inspector randomly selects a sample size (based on Lot Size and Inspection Level) from the completed 10-20% and classifies defects as Critical, Major, or Minor. This scientific approach provides an objective snapshot of the entire batch's quality level.
6. Thorough Process Audit and Environment Check
Best Practice: The inspector evaluates the manufacturing processes and the factory environment in addition to the product itself.
Why It Works: Process integrity equals product integrity. The inspector verifies:
✅ Work Instructions: Are correct work instructions displayed and followed by all workers?
✅ Material Flow: Is there proper segregation of good materials, defective parts, and finished goods?
✅ Housekeeping: Is the area clean, which is crucial for sensitive items (like electronics or food-contact materials)? Poor housekeeping often leads to contamination and damage.
7. Immediate Communication of Corrective and Preventive Actions (CAPA)
Best Practice: Any non-compliance found during the DUPRO must trigger an immediate demand for Corrective and Preventive Actions (CAPA).
Why It Works: The advantage of the DUPRO is immediacy. The TIC inspector immediately communicates the findings to the factory management and works with them to create an actionable plan to fix the existing defects (Corrective) and prevent them from recurring on the rest of the order (Preventive). This fast-tracked action saves days, if not weeks.
8. Verification of Packaging and Labelling Accuracy
Best Practice: The DUPRO checks that the correct inner and outer packaging materials, markings, and labels are being applied to the completed units.
Why It Works: Packaging mistakes are often final and costly. Incorrect barcodes, missing compliance marks (like CE or FCC), or wrong assembly instructions will cause customs issues or retail chargebacks. Checking this at the DUPRO stage ensures the factory gets the packaging right for the remaining 60-80% of the order.
9. Providing Detailed, Real-Time Reporting with Visual Evidence
Best Practice: The report must be delivered quickly (ideally within 24 hours) with extensive photographic and video evidence.
Why It Works: You need actionable intelligence instantly. A TIC DUPRO report provides a clear Pass/Fail/Hold status, a detailed breakdown of defect rates against the AQL, and precise photos of the defects and the production process. This visual evidence enables you to make swift decisions on the remaining production run from anywhere in the world.
10. Follow-Up and Accountability for Rework
Best Practice: The inspection company must track the implementation of the required CAPA and confirm any necessary rework is done before the final PSI.
Why It Works: A DUPRO's effectiveness is measured by the follow-through. If the factory promised to fix a mold error, the inspector ensures that the mold has been fixed, and the reworked products meet the standard. This final layer of accountability protects your entire investment.
